CVE-2026-44862: Vulnerability in Hewlett Packard Enterprise (HPE) HPE Aruba Networking Wireless Operating System (AOS)
CVE-2026-44862 is a high-severity SQL injection vulnerability in Hewlett Packard Enterprise's Aruba Networking Wireless Operating System (AOS) versions 8.10.0.0 through 8.13.0.0 and 10.4.0.0 through 10.
AI Analysis
Technical Summary
This vulnerability involves SQL injection in multiple service components of HPE Aruba Networking Wireless Operating System (AOS) accessible through AOS-8 and AOS-10 command-line interfaces and management protocols. The flaw arises because certain parameters are passed without proper sanitization to backend database queries. Exploitation requires authenticated administrative access and could lead to arbitrary command execution on the host OS. The affected versions include 8.10.0.0, 8.12.0.0, 8.13.0.0, 10.4.0.0, 10.7.0.0, and 10.8.0.0. The CVSS v3.1 base score is 7.2, indicating high severity with network attack vector, low attack complexity, high privileges required, no user interaction, and high imp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. No vendor advisory or patch information is currently available, and no known exploits in the wild have been reported.
Potential Impact
Successful exploitation could allow an authenticated attacker with administrative privileges to execute arbitrary commands on the underlying operating system, potentially compromising system confidentiality, integrity, and availability. This could lead to full system compromise of affected HPE Aruba Networking Wireless Operating System devices.
Mitigation Recommendations
Patch status is not yet confirmed — check the vendor advisory for current remediation guidance. Until an official fix is available, restrict administrative access to trusted personnel only and monitor for suspicious activity. Avoid exposing management interfaces to untrusted networks. Follow vendor updates closely for patches or official mitigations.
